1524066605 2018-04-18 Production Wells No Violations On the day of my inspection I found that the pumping unit was equipped for production. The lines were connected and the valves were open. Identification was posted at the wellhead and there were no leaks. The production equipment consisted of one 210 barrel steel tank in an earthen dike that was shared by the number 6 and 7 wells. There was one 100 barrel steel tank in the same dike that was labeled for the number 3 well. There was also one 100 barrel steel water tank in a separate dike. The identification signs had not been updated to reflect the current owner. The pumper, Jeff Butler, happened to drive by while I was there. I asked him about some sawdust in the dikes and some low areas where soil had been removed. There was a small pool of oil under the union on one of the flow lines. Jeff said that the union had failed and they had some oil released in the dike. Jeff said that they removed the affected soil and tried to build the dike up with new clean material. Jeff covered the oil with peat and he tightened the union.
